Man Utd’s FA Cup hero Amad Diallo SENT OFF seconds after scoring incredible winner against Liverpool
AMAD DIALLO was sent off just seconds after scoring Man Utd’s winning goal against Liverpool.
The Ivorian slotted the ball home in stoppage time in extra time to give the Red Devils a famous 4-3 victory over their fierce rivals.
But emotions got the better of the winger as he removed his shirt to celebrate with the fans.
And having been booked five minutes earlier, referee John Brooks had no choice but to show him a second yellow card.
Scott McTominay gave the Red Devils an early lead but Liverpool struck twice on the stroke of half time through Mo Salah and Alexis Mac Allister to go into the break with a 2-1 lead.
£86m man Antony was an unlikely hero for Man Utd as he netted his second goal of the season to fire in an equaliser in the 87th minute.
Interestingly, both the Brazilian’s goals this term have come in the FA Cup.
Liverpool looked like they were back on course for victory when Harvey Elliott scored a deflected goal in extra time.
But Marcus Rashford equalised before Diallo stole the show at the death.
